Adaptive Front Lighting System

Adaptive Front Lighting System (AFLS)


Technology

  • Adaptive Front Lighting System (AFLS) suitable for Indian Road and traffic conditions
  • TRL-6 (Prototype with Validation and Validation)

Illustration of AFLS modes: Country, Town, Expressway, and Dynamic Swivel

Properties/Features

  • Provides wider visibility in town and country roads during night driving
  • Provides longer range of visibility at higher speeds especially on expressways.
  • Avoids exposure glare on oncoming passengers as the system encourages use of Low Beam
  • Automatically selects the required light pattern from pre-defined set of modes
  • Automatically aims light according to the passenger occupancy
  • Swivels to follow road and traffic conditions
  • Cost effective indigenous solution

Scale of Validation Achieved

The AFLS equipped vehicle was driven through various test geometries and traffic conditions including Ghat section for verification of Dynamic Swivel, and on expressway for high speed related aiming. Calibration and verification of the system was carried out on test tracks and proving ground. The system and its functionalities have been evaluated as per standards AIS-008 and AIS-127, equivalent to ECE-R112 and ECE-R123 respectively.

Abstract

The Automotive Research Association India has developed indigenous and cost effective technology solution for Adaptive Frontal Lighting System (AFLS) for passenger cars and SUVs/MPV. This algorithm is designed to address needs of Indian road and traffic conditions. AFLS adjusts the headlamp beam pattern to driving condition, environment, further vehicle. The AFLS operates in different modes, viz. Expressway Mode, Country Mode and Town Mode. The developed prototype AFLS ECU has been integrated with a UDS enabled Electrical & Electronic Architecture on CAN network to achieve these modes. These AFLS modes are achieved using actuators by controlling beam pattern of projector headlamps as well as ON/OFF of cornering lamps and vehicle parameter signals from the car. Speed thresholds are optimized to meet the Indian traffic requirement. With this AFLS technology development, ARAI is now able to offer the following development services in automotive lighting.
